FEBRUARY 8, 1994
|
Became a corporation: Frontier Airlines
|
|
MARCH 15, 1994
|
Headquarters office opened with 22 staff members
|
|
JUNE 9, 1994
|
The booking of very first passenger reservation
|
|
MARCH 21, 1996
|
Frontier boards 1-millionth passenger
|
|
MARCH 31, 1997
|
Record revenues of over $100 million, qualifies us as a 'national' carrier
|
|
MARCH 30, 1999
|
Named "Best Domestic Low-Fare Carrier" by Entrepreneur Magazine
|
|
JUNE 2, 1999
|
First profitable year in our history. Frontier distributes performance bonus checks to eligible employees
|
|
JULY 5, 1999
|
5th anniversary, have carried 5.8 million passengers, now with 1,700 employees
